  1. Scottish Army. Il Royal Scots Army ( scots: Ryal Scots Airmy ), fu l' esercito del Regno di Scozia tra la Restaurazione nel 1660 e gli Acts of Union del 1707. Il piccolo esercito venne istituito nel corso della Restaurazione, principalmente impegnato a contrastare, sia le ribellioni Covenanter, che la guerriglia dei Cameroniani.

The Royal Hungarian Army (Hungarian: Magyar Királyi Honvédség, German: Königlich Ungarische Armee) was the name given to the land forces of the Kingdom of Hungary in the period from 1922 to 1945. [11] [12] [13] Its name was inherited from the Royal Hungarian Honvéd which went under the same Hungarian title of Magyar Királyi Honvédség from 1867 to 1918.
